The Positions of the Adverb:

 

 

 

There are 6 point for understanding the position of adverb.
1.
      if an adverb modifies an in-transitive verb, it is placed after the verb.

For example:

  • He worded efficiently.
  • It rained heavily.
  • The stars shine brightly.
  • He wept bitterly.

 2.   If an adverb explains or modifies a transitive verb, it is place before the verb or after the object of verb.

For Example:

  • He safely drove the car.
  • They finely complete the work.
  • He met me happily.
  • We helped them lavishly.

3.     If  an adverb modifies  a whole sentence or clause, it is usually use in very beginning or starting of a sentence.

For Example:

  • unfortunately we did not pass the exams.
  • Kindly do this for me.
  • Luckily they won the match.

4.     Adverbs of frequency are mostly place between the subject and verb. They are term as mid position adverbs. As the following examples show:

Subject MPAs Verb Object
I Often Go Abroad.
Mr.Ali Seldom Comes In our house.
They hardly Win The match.
Boys Always Play Cricket.
We Never Tease Others.

5.      If an adverb modifies or explains an adjective, it is place before it.

For example:

  • You are a very lucky boy.
  • She is entirely wrong.
  • These wholes are too wide.
  • These are fairly spacious rooms.

6.     If an adverb modifies another adverb, it is also place before it.

For example:

  • He seems father fine.
  • She runs very fast.
  • These cages are too heavy.
  • He is quite well now

Confusion about adverbs and adjectives:

As we know that adjectives and adverbs are the modifiers. as both function to make the meaning or sense of other words clearer or exact. Here it is worthy to note that the adjectives are the modifiers of nouns or pronouns while  adverbs are the modifiers of adjectives,verbs or other adverbs. Though adverbs often end in _____ ”ly” yet many of the most common adverbs do not end in ____”ly”as almost ,too often, then, here, etc. To avoid the confusion, identity them by their functions performed in a sentence.

For Example:

Adjectives Adverbs
His left hand Turn left
A better bike My friend works better
A fast car Car runs fast
A loud speaker He speaks loud
Wear a clean shirt Keep the room clean
